SIT3822AI-1C-33NY概述

OSC PROG LVPECL 3.3V 10PPM SMD

SIT3822AI-1C-33NY规格参数

参数名称属性值
类型MEMS VCXO
可编程类型由 Digi-Key 编程(请在网站订购单中输入您需要的频率)
可用频率范围220MHz ~ 625MHz
输出LVPECL
电压 - 电源3.3V
频率稳定度±10ppm
工作温度-40°C ~ 85°C
电流 - 电源(最大值)69mA
安装类型表面贴装
封装/外壳6-SMD,无引线
大小/尺寸0.197" 长 x 0.126" 宽(5.00mm x 3.20mm)
高度0.031"(0.79mm)

SiT3822
220-625 MHz High Performance Differential VCXO
The Smart Timing Choice
The Smart Timing Choice
Features
■ Any frequency between 220 MHz and 625 MHz accurate to 6 decimal
places
■ Widest pull range options: ±25, ±50, ±100, ±150, ±200, ±400, ±800,
±1600 ppm
■ Superior pull range linearity of ≤ 1%, 10 times better than quartz
■ < 1ps RMS phase jitter (random) over 12 kHz to 20 MHz bandwidth
■ Industrial and extended commercial temperature ranges
■ Industry-standard packages: 3.2 mm x 2.5 mm, 5.0 mm x 3.2 mm and
7.0 mm x 5.0 mm
■ For frequencies higher than 220 MHz, refer to SiT3821 datasheet
Applications
■ Ideal for SONET, Video, Instrumentation, Satellite applications
■ Telecom, networking, broadband
